Wattles
10-12-25 Wattles is an absolute sweetheart of a Cavalier who has come to us from a breeder in Ireland. She may take a moment to warm up, but once she does, she’s the first to come and say hello, tail wagging and full of charm. In the kennel, she loves to dart around and play with her friends, but when they leave, she quickly loses confidence and looks to follow, showing just how much she relies on their companionship.
Because Wattles depends on the presence of other dogs for reassurance, she will need a kind, confident resident dog in her new home to help guide her and provide comfort as she settles into her surroundings.
Having never lived in a home before, Wattles will need patient teaching with house training, lead walking, and the other basics of home life. She would also suit a home with older, dog-savvy children who understand that she’ll need a gentle introduction and her own quiet space to feel secure
Wattles has had a vet check, which revealed a small cyst that will be drained, as well as a previous scar on her tummy. She will also receive Malaseb baths to help her skin and fur feel healthy again, and a full groom is planned to help her look and feel her best. She has had 2 teeth extracted at the time of her spay. It has been noticed that she may have a hearing impairment and could be completely deaf, although this will be further assessed.
Despite these small health considerations, Wattles is destined to be the snuggliest lapdog and will make a devoted, loving companion in the right home.
She has a PETS travel document.
